According to the National Association of Colleges and Employers, the 2015 average starting salary for new college graduates in health sciences
was $51,541. The average starting salary for new college graduates in business was $53,901 (National Association of Colleges and Employers
website). Assume that starting salaries are normally distributed and that the standard deviation for starting salaries for new college graduates in
health sciences is $11,000. Assume that the standard deviation for starting salaries for new college graduates in business is $15,000.
a. What is the probability that a new college graduate in business will earn a starting salary of at least $65,000 (to 4 decimals)?
0.2297
b. What is the probability that a new college graduate in health sciences will earn a starting salary of at least $65,000 (to 4 decimals)?
0.1106
c. What is the probability that a new college graduate in health sciences will earn a starting salary less than $40,000 (to 4 decimals)?
0.1470
